Output 032058f6766c15057f87a3aae0bbf4cd2ff5b0dc6aa46dfccebbfe2829bcf4f5:1

value
15402772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52785beeba8bfb148323717cd7182c56081db363 OP_EQUAL
address
39D5WyJSxUEqk9MS7XAreDzS8LTFXFadQF
transaction
032058f6766c15057f87a3aae0bbf4cd2ff5b0dc6aa46dfccebbfe2829bcf4f5
confirmations
365573
spent
true